Orange County Police Canine Association Annual K-9 Event
The Orange County Police Canine Association (OCPCA), founded in 1983 by law enforcement canine handlers, aims to enhance the training and use of canines in law enforcement through shared knowledge and community engagement. Each fall, OCPCA hosts an annual canine benefit show that features demonstrations of obedience, agility, apprehension, and detection to raise funds for various important initiatives.
Proceeds from the event support families of fallen officers, provide medical care for retired police K-9s, assist police departments in replacing retired K-9s, and offer further training for current K-9 teams.
